A
Weekend at Crop Utopia Scrapbook Retreat |
|||||||||||||||||||||||
"Utopia"
is defined by Webster's as a "place of ideal perfection." While the
hostesses of Crop Utopia may have chosen a name that is hard to live up to, they
certainly work hard to make this concept a reality at their Michigan scrapbook
retreat. Combining comfort foods, cozy surroundings, and warm personalities,
they have put together a relaxing get-away for fellow croppers.
|
|||||||||||||||||||||||
Location and Amenities: Crop Utopia is located on Pickeral Lake in Newago County, Michigan (about 45 minutes north of Grand Rapids). In Spring of 2000, Sandi and Meredyth Parrish partnered together to renovate a lodge on the lake with the express purpose of creating a scrapbooking haven. They, along with family and friends, transformed the home into a beautiful vacation retreat. Each of the spacious bedrooms in the lodge has been lovingly decorated by theme. One of the scrapbookers who attended the same weekend that I did said it best, "The lodge has a wonderful 'Up North' cottage feel with the comfort and cleanliness of a nice hotel." The cropping room has a bank of windows all along the back offering splendid views of the swan filled lake (see picture above). Another cropper said that the surroundings were "beautiful, woodsy, and fun!" The most important aspect of the hard work that has gone into making the lodge a retreat is the "at-home" sense that has been created. "I felt right at home the minute I arrived" was a sentiment that was expressed by more than one of the guests. When scrappers need an inspirational break from their task, the hot tub beckons from the back patio.
Food: The menu at Crop Utopia has been selected from recipes used by select Bed and Breakfasts across the country. The meals are prepared on site by the hostess allowing scrapbookers to feel waited on and pampered. The weekend that I attended we had a wonderful chicken dish that left me wanting the recipe. It was accompanied by a new menu item for Crop Utopia, a delicious fruit compote. The guests especially enjoy the treat of waking up to hot homemade breakfasts. "Delicious, home-cooked comfort food" and "the food was fabulous, well-prepared and well presented" are two of the comments that were turned in by the scrapbookers. To
improve the lighting, the scrapbooking tables are surrounded with additional
swing lights as you can see in the photo of the croppers shown here. Also
available while cropping is a nice supply of templates, punches, and other tools
of the trade. A small scrapbook store is set-up allowing purchase of items such
as paper, stickers, paper dolls, and die-cuts.
